{"id":66085,"date":"2022-09-29T02:33:33","date_gmt":"2022-09-29T07:33:33","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.biblia.work\/dictionaries\/mccracken-samuel-w\/"},"modified":"2022-09-29T02:33:33","modified_gmt":"2022-09-29T07:33:33","slug":"mccracken-samuel-w","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.biblia.work\/dictionaries\/mccracken-samuel-w\/","title":{"rendered":"McCracken, Samuel W"},"content":{"rendered":"<h2>McCracken, Samuel W<\/h2>\n<p>a Presbyterian minister, was born near Lexington, Ky., Jan. 12, 1800; was educated at Miami University (class of 1831); studied theology at Maryville, Tenn., and was elected professor of mathematics in the college at Maryville; was afterwards chosen professor of mathematics in Miami University; was licensed by Ohio First Presbytery in 1835, and in 1836 was ordained; in 1839 accepted a call to Hopewell Church, Ohio, and resigned his professorship in the university; here he continued to labor until his death, Sept. 10, 1859. Mr. McCracken maintained a high reputation for talent; prudent and far-sighted, his counsels were always worthy of consideration; opposed to all expedients, he made experience the basis of action.
